Summary

The Denver Broncos are in Indianapolis for the NFL Combine, so the DNVR Broncos Crew is looking back at past drafts. Did Sean Payton and George Paton make the right call drafting Jahdae Barron in the first round last year? How did the rest of the draft class, like RJ Harvey and Pat Bryant fare? Plus, how did classes headlined by Bo Nix, Marvin Mims, Nik Bonitto and Pat Surtain II pan out? And Zac Stevens calls in from the NFL Combine in Indianapolis. On the DNVR Broncos Podcast, Ryan Koenigsberg and Henry Chisholm are coming to you LIVE from the DNVR Bar to break down all of the latest news in Broncos Country.
